Base case projects breakeven in year two, with capital commitment of roughly a quarter of Ridgeway's annual budget. Sensitivity analysis flags exposure to input costs and to Halloran's pending facility consolidation in Dunmore. Governance terms grant us two of five board seats, which counsel considers adequate. We recommend conditional approval pending audited figures. The strategic implications are summarized in the confidential note below.

management briefing: Only 33 of the 205 pilot accounts renewed Kasath, so a churn review is set for October 17. Weniusek Logistics is in early talks to buy Holethax Freight for about $345.6 million.

## Further reading

If you're reviewing the Molehill retention sweeper, start with the design doc before diving into code — the legal-hold exemption logic makes way more sense with context. Short version: the sweeper walks each tenant's archive tier nightly, skips anything flagged by the holds service, and hard-deletes the rest after the grace window. The threat model, deletion guarantees, and audit-log format are all covered on the internal page here.

operations page: https://confluence.lumicsys.internal/projects/display/projects/display

**Ticket: Exportly vault locked again**

Hey team — the Exportly batch exporter keeps failing because the Quillhaven vault auto-locked after three retries. Before you retry the failed export jobs, you'll need to unlock the vault manually via the ops console. Don't bump the retry count past five or it wedges. Use the recovery passphrase below to unlock it.

recovery phrase for fahof-fawip: casael-fenael-wenix